    About Beast Eddie's fury:
    I'll try to be as straighforward, yet modest as possible. This is terrible.
    I see 2 options to make it better.
    1) (worse)
    Be fair and go "eye for an eye" sacrifice, make it 100% success chance. Also in PVP I notice certain enemies just ignore instakill (don't know how or why, I'm not that clever). Now imagine a battle when Beast Eddie keeps sacrificing your party to no avail and you can't tell if you're not rolling the 66% or the enemy is purely immune.
    2) (better)
    Keep the chance at 66%, but don't sacrifice own ally. How dumb is that anyway, I want to kill the enemy not my own party.

    The problem with Blight that it also blocks power moves. No matter how fun or OP you plan the 'Last Judgement' , if my only viable option is to Blight him, I'll never see using it.
    I understand that you guys want to make Beast Eddie a viable option for today's meta (least that's what you say) but this renders him to be an even worse option, imo.

    My main use for Beast Eddie is autoplay grinding if there is an 'inflict Doom x times' event challenge, which he will now be a lot less use for as I could either run him with Blights and not cast his Fury, which means I don't get the Dooms, or I can run him and know that I will not have any allies by the end of the run. If grinding a low level like Powerslave this isn't the end of the world as he can take it on himself and still cast Dooms without needing any allies but it does make him a bit less useful in my view.
